A Bit of a Miss
3
By Shaagon
I had read her book “Firefly Lane,“ so I was really excited to dive into this one. Overall it was a good read, and it did keep me invested until the very end. Yes, much of the storyline was easily predictable, as is the way in most novels within this genre, so that was not factored in to my 3-star review.
I was genuinely disappointed in the lack of emotional growth given to the sisters. The opportunity was there, yet I found myself frustrated with the stereotypical “weak female” attributes each was assigned. The middle sister seemed pointless in the story (the real miss…I wanted so badly for her character to be shine), and I kept waiting for the other two sisters to have their big moment that also never came.
If you need a generic read on a long flight, this will do. It just wasn’t my favorite.
True Colors
5
By YayaNetski
Another well written book by Kristen Hannah. Story of family,3 sisters -their loves and jealousies. The character of Winona is particularly well written I went from liking her , to detesting , her to loving her. Aurora was balanced and interesting also. Vivi Ann showed a beautiful looking person is often judged on the surface ,but often has so much more depth. Dallas turned out to be so much more than just a sexy tough Half Indian ne’er do well. His quiet wisdom is seen . Noah comes of age and finds his place in a real family and community after many tribulations . Family is what we make it and sometimes you have to fight obstacles to hold it together.
